What is a remote counselor?

A remote counselor is a licensed mental health professional who provides counseling services to clients over the internet or phone, rather than meeting in person. They use secure video calls, phone calls, or messaging platforms to conduct therapy sessions, making mental health support more accessible to clients regardless of their location. Remote counselors can help with a variety of issues, including anxiety, depression, relationship problems, and stress management. This flexible approach allows clients to receive help from the comfort of their own home while maintaining confidentiality and privacy.

What does a remote counselor do?

As a remote counselor, your job is to provide online counseling for a client by utilizing a virtual conference session or video call. There are two primary industries for this job: academics and mental health. As a remote academic counselor, you discuss enrollment procedures, help students decide on their course of study, and discuss the unique values of a school. Some remote mental health counselors may focus on particular problems, such as drug addiction, while others provide general care and treatment options. No matter which industry you work in, fulfilling your duties and responsibilities entails using a variety of online tools to help patients who cannot attend therapy in-person.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a remote counselor,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Counselor, you need a solid background in counseling or psychology, typically supported by a relevant degree and state licensure. Comfort with telehealth platforms, secure communication tools, and electronic health records is essential for effective remote service delivery. Strong active listening, empathy, and clear verbal communication skills help build trust and rapport with clients in a virtual environment. These skills and qualifications are crucial for ensuring ethical, high-quality support and care to clients regardless of location.

What are some common challenges faced by remote counselors and how can they be addressed?

Remote counselors often face challenges related to building rapport with clients through virtual platforms, managing privacy and confidentiality, and combating feelings of isolation due to working independently. To address these, it's important to use secure, user-friendly technology, establish clear communication guidelines, and participate in regular supervision or peer support groups. Many organizations also provide training and resources to help remote counselors stay connected and maintain professional development.
